Under the Auspices of Assessment

You are invited to the opening reception of "Under The Auspices of Assessment" by David Gibbs.  The reception is Thursday, August 2, from 6-8pm, in the Meadows Gallery.  The show will remain on display through Sept 10. The reception is free and open to the public.

David Gibbs lives in Tuscon, Arizona and is a practicing studio artist in addition to working full-time in the Art Department at the University of Arizona. He received his MA in Sculpture in 2003 from the University of Alabama and his MFA from the University of Arizona in 2010.  His work has been exhibited throughout the country in solo and group exhibitions and his work was included in the 2011 Arizona Biennial.--MG

"I aim to examine and understand the people in my life.  I choose objects with a history, form or function speaking to an aspect of my relationships and work to distill those experiences. Through casting, I remove all specific history of the individual objects shifting attention to how the objects are used and what they are doing rather than where they came from.  I hope my work might move the audience to pause in self-reflection and to perhaps grow to understand their own realities in a new light. " - David Gibbs
